MATCH code 11: Merchant Collusion
Official definition and what it means for your removal request.
Definition
The Merchant participated in fraudulent collusive activity.
What this means in plain language
The business took part in a scheme with others to commit fraud—coordinated activity rather than a one-off mistake. Acquirers use this when they believe multiple parties worked together to abuse the payment system.
What you can do
If you were listed under MATCH code 11, you can submit a formal removal request to the PSP or acquirer that added you. They will review your case (cause, remediation, corrective actions) and, if satisfied, can request removal from the MATCH list. We help you draft and submit that request.
